The transition of the 90-year-old library from a community to public library will come with a name change.
According to a press release, the Taneyhills Library will officially become the Library Center of the Ozarks on January 2nd of next year. The name change will take place during a ceremony at the library on Fourth Street in Branson at 10:00 that morning. The Taneyhills Library staff and board members will ceremoniously pass books to the Taney County Library Board and staff.
The name change is another step of the transition of the library from a community to public library after the passage of the property tax initiative in August.
